The founder of TherapyandTraining.ie, Linda Breathnach is a qualified and IACP accredited Counsellor Psychotherapist with 20+ years’ experience of working with couples, individuals, and groups in corporate and therapeutic spaces.
She is also a College Lecturer at Certificate, BSc and MSc levels and a Professional Supervisor of Therapists. On a personal level, Linda is a married mum of 4 children, and she knows only too well the challenges that the Covid 19 Pandemic has presented to all of us emotionally and psychologically.
Her skill is in presenting and facilitating psychoeducational topics in a non-intimidating, interactive and down-to-earth way that participants can relate to regardless of their profile, profession, personal circumstances, or educational background. She has now grown a hand-picked team of like-minded professional psychotherapists and trainers working alongside her.
The aim of Therapy and Training Corporate Workshops is to leave participants feeling energised and empowered about self-care and resilience as we continue to face into more unknowns in the future. Attendees will be left feeling that all human emotional responses to these abnormal times are completely normal, but they will also have the knowledge that there are things they can do to manage their thoughts and reactions and in turn prevent issues from escalating into more challenging mental health difficulties in the future.
Customised events can be run online, inhouse or at a venue of your choice, government restrictions permitting.
Developing Self-Awareness, Resilience and Preventing Burnout are key aims of all workshops run by Therapy and Training.
